Description

Breitling Navitimer 1461 Replica is high quality and very realistic model. Modeled in 3ds Max 2010. Final images are rendered with V-Ray. Model contains V-Ray materials.
--------------------------------------------------------------------
-Model is in real scale
-All parts are correctly named
-All parts are correctly layered
-Materials are named
-Textures are in high resolution (4096*4096)
